数据仓库的定义、体系结构及特性
一、引言
在当今数字化时代,数据已成为企业和组织中最宝贵的资产之一,数据仓库作为一种用于管理和分析大量数据的技术架构,在企业决策、业务优化和战略规划等方面发挥着重要作用,本文将详细介绍数据仓库的定义、体系结构以及其所包含的特性。
二、数据仓库的定义
数据仓库是一个面向主题的、集成的、相对稳定的、反映历史变化的数据集合,用于支持管理决策,它将来自多个数据源的数据进行整合、清洗、转换和存储,以便为企业提供全面、准确、一致的数据分析和决策支持。
三、数据仓库的体系结构
数据仓库的体系结构通常包括数据源、数据存储、数据处理和数据访问四个主要部分。
1、数据源:数据源是数据仓库的数据来源,包括企业内部的各种业务系统、数据库、文件系统等,以及外部的数据源,如互联网数据、市场调研数据等。
2、数据存储:数据存储是数据仓库的核心部分,它负责存储经过处理和转换的数据,数据存储通常采用关系型数据库、数据集市或分布式文件系统等技术。
3、数据处理:数据处理是数据仓库的关键环节,它负责对数据源中的数据进行清洗、转换、集成和加载等操作,以确保数据的质量和一致性,数据处理通常采用 ETL(Extract, Transform, Load)工具或数据处理引擎来实现。
4、数据访问:数据访问是数据仓库的最终目的,它负责为用户提供数据查询、分析和报表生成等功能,数据访问通常采用数据仓库查询语言(如 SQL)或数据分析工具来实现。
四、数据仓库的特性
1、面向主题:数据仓库的数据是按照主题进行组织的,而不是按照业务流程或应用系统进行组织的,主题是指企业中具有共同业务意义的数据集合,如客户、产品、销售等。
2、集成:数据仓库的数据是从多个数据源中集成而来的,它消除了数据中的冗余和不一致性,提供了一个统一的数据视图。
3、相对稳定:数据仓库的数据是相对稳定的,它不会随着业务的变化而频繁更改,这是因为数据仓库主要用于支持管理决策,而管理决策通常是基于历史数据的。
4、反映历史变化:数据仓库的数据能够反映企业业务的历史变化,它可以存储多年的数据,并支持对历史数据的查询和分析。
五、结论
数据仓库作为一种重要的企业数据管理和分析技术,具有面向主题、集成、相对稳定和反映历史变化等特性,它的体系结构包括数据源、数据存储、数据处理和数据访问四个主要部分,能够为企业提供全面、准确、一致的数据分析和决策支持,随着企业数字化转型的加速和数据量的不断增加,数据仓库将在企业决策和业务发展中发挥越来越重要的作用。
评论列表